Top Ten Tuesday: Ten Years of August Reading


Top Ten Tuesday is a weekly event hosted by Jana at That Artsy Reader Girl. It's been a while since I played along, but this week's prompt was too interesting to skip! 

What did your last ten years of August reading look like? I chose one memorable August book from each of the last ten summers.



2025 - Abide with Me by Elizabeth Strout
Last summer I became an Elizabeth Strout completist!


2024 - The Annotated Persuasion by Jane Austen, David Shapard
Another year of Austen in August


2023 Tom Lake by Ann Patchett
When Ann Patchett publishes a new novel, I read it immediately!


2022 Remarkably Bright Creatures by Shelby Van Pelt
I loved this audio production and can still hear the voice of Marcellus!


2021 - The Street by Ann Petry
What a memorable experience it was to read this classic in the author's hometown!


2020 - Beach Read by Emily Henry
If ever there was a summer that called for light reading, 2020 was it!


2019 - The Leavers by Lisa Ko
I still think about this book and, sadly, it's still relevant.


2018The Perfect Couple by Elin Hilderbrand
If it's summer, there must be a new Elin Hiderbrand novel!



2017 - My Life with Bob by Pamela Paul
Delightfully bookish memoir from the former editor of the NYTimes Book Review.


2016Dear Committee Members by Julie Schumacher
Very funny... in a passive-aggressive kind of way!

Ten Classics on My TBR List


 It's time for another edition of Top Ten Tuesday. Today's prompt is actually "Books Written Before I Was Born"... but since any book written before I was born should be considered a classic, let's take a look at ten I'd like to read (or reread) within the next year or two. These are all on my second Classics Club list. 


Villette by Charlotte Brontë - I've read many of the Bronte novels, but never got around to this one.


Death Comes for the Archbishop by Willa Cather - This has been unread on my shelf for years.


Crime and Punishment by Fyodor Dostoevsky - the Pevear and Volokhonsky  translation


The Black Tulip by Alexandre Dumas, because I loved The Count of Monte Cristo


The Forsyte Saga by John Galsworthy -The first three novels of the series were excellent and I must read the rest of them!


Wives and Daughters by Elizabeth Gaskell - Can it be as good as North and South?


The Grapes of Wrath by John Steinbeck - I've been meaning to reread this since high school.


Miss Mackenzie by Anthony Trollope - because it's been a year since I read Trollope and I miss him!


The Buccaneers by Edith Wharton, to follow-up The Husband Hunters (nonfiction)


The Priory by Dorothy Whipple, because it's been on my shelf for a decade
